Conglomerate, composite… why the names can be misleading
In sink descriptions you often find different terms: granite sink, composite sink, quartz sink, conglomerate sink. No wonder it leads to confusion, especially since stores use various commercial names.
Where do these misunderstandings come from and what is the material that composite sinks are actually made of?
Sinks are often incorrectly referred to as “conglomerate,” but in reality they are made of a composite, a modern material with significantly higher performance parameters.

Composite is created by permanently bonding fine mineral particles with high-quality resin, resulting in a uniform, exceptionally durable structure. This process is what gives sinks their resistance to impacts, temperature, scratches, and discoloration.
Conglomerate, on the other hand, is a material with a looser structure, made of larger pieces of aggregate bound together with a binder. It is not as uniform or as strong as composite.
It occurs more often in nature than in manufacturing or technological processes.
That’s why a sink is not conglomerate, it’s an advanced composite designed for top durability, everyday convenience, and aesthetics for years to come.
Granite, quartz: what and when?
Composite sinks are a relatively young product. The first models introduced to the market in the 1970s and 1980s were based on a mix of aggregate and resins. At that time the term “granite” was closer to reality, some manufacturers used granite dust and finely ground rock as a filler.
However, using raw granite came with certain challenges. Granite is a rock with a non-uniform composition (it contains quartz, but also softer minerals such as feldspars and micas), which caused:
- color inconsistency: it was difficult to achieve the exact same shade in every production batch,
- higher porosity: softer minerals could discolor or crumble faster under the influence of household chemicals.
Over time, the industry almost completely switched to quartz sand, which is the hardest and most chemically resistant component of granite. As a result, modern sinks are more durable, and manufacturers can precisely control their color.
Today’s blends sometimes contain a small amount of “granite flour” or granite particles to support the marketing name. In practice, however, premium-class products are made mainly of quartz.
The truth is that modern composite sinks are made from quartz, and the term “granite” refers more to the visual effect and user properties than to an actual content of granite chunks. Unfortunately, in practice the terms “granite sink” and “quartz sink” are now most often used interchangeably.
A modern quartz sink is an advanced composite in which natural aggregates dominate, mainly quartz, one of the hardest minerals in nature (7/10 on the Mohs scale).
Why does quartz matter so much?
- provides exceptional scratch resistance,
- strengthens the material structure,
- reduces the risk of mechanical damage, e.g., from heavy pots.
THE BINDER: THE HEART OF SINK QUALITY
In composite sinks, the resin creates a cohesive, dense structure that determines key product parameters: resistance to impacts, high temperature, discoloration, and color durability.
It is the resin’s properties, combined with high-quality aggregate, that form the heart of a sink’s quality.
Working with such a natural material as quartz requires a strictly controlled production process. A properly selected ratio of aggregate to resin and a dedicated molding process make it possible to fully utilize the value of the components and achieve very high strength parameters.

- Care and impregnation
Composite sinks, like natural stone, benefit from regular surface protection. Impregnation of granite sinks is strongly recommended because it:
- reduces material absorbency,
- makes staining more difficult,
- makes it easier to remove limescale from hard water,
- protects color and extends the product’s lifespan.
It’s a simple step that, when done regularly, truly increases the sink’s durability.
